McGovern's Tavern Has Closed

The restaurant opened near Willow and Shermer shortly after last year's train derailment and bridge collapse, that cut off Shermer Road traffic.

Barely a year after opening, and shortly after the bridge collapse that shut down part of Shermer Road to vehicle traffic, McGovern's Public House on Willow Road has closed down.

Owner Declan Morgan told the Chicago Tribune that Willow Road construction dealt the final blow to the restaurant, "if I had known they'd do that work on Willow road, I wouldn't have moved in," he said.

However, the restaurant wasn't exactly a hit with customers either.
